The Pros and Cons of an Oral Treatment of Dermatomycosis
Dermatology, 1984The advantages and disadvantages of oral treatment of dermatomycosis is discussed, particularly with regard to griseofulvin and ketoconazole as examples. The advantages versus topical treatment are better efficacy, better compliance, and oral treatment is possibly more economical.
